How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hunt Valley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hunt Valley Studio Apartments | $1,734 | $1,585 | $1,900 |
Hunt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,860 | $1,053 | $3,457 |
Hunt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,192 | $1,225 | $4,520 |
Hunt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,791 | $1,867 | $4,534 |
Hunt Valley 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,198 | $2,812 | $3,584 |
